Briefs Exchanged in Jurisdictional Battle over Twice-Removed Vioxx Case
August 2, 2005
NEW ORLEANS - Parties in a Vioxx MDL case that has traveled twice between state and federal courts are again locked in a dispute over whether the case should be immediately remanded or remain in the MDL.Garza v. Heart Clinic, P.A., No. 05-2586 (E.D. La.).
In briefs filed last month, Merck and representatives of the estate of Leonel Garza accuse one another of procedural tactics that have prompted the jurisdiction dispute now before the MDL court, where Judge Eldon E. Fallon has said he will address remand concerns in groups of cases at a later date.
